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A) - Grand Rapids, MN

Blue Stone Therapy is seeking an Occupational Therapy Assistant (COTA) to provide rehabilitation services to adult and geriatric patients at Grand Village in Grand Rapids, MN.


This position is now offering a $10,000 Sign on Bonus for eligible full-time hire.


This role focuses on delivering skilled occupational therapy services to adult and geriatric patients in a skilled nursing and post-acute rehabilitation setting. The Occupational Therapy Assistant works under the supervision of a licensed Occupational Therapist to implement treatment plans designed to improve activities of daily living (ADLs), functional mobility, strength, cognition, and overall independence.


What You’ll Do

  • Provide skilled occupational therapy treatment in accordance with established plans of care
  • Implement individualized treatment programs focused on functional and measurable outcomes
  • Treat adult and geriatric patients in a skilled nursing facility (SNF) setting and rehabilitation settings
  • Monitor patient response to treatment and communicate progress with the supervising Occupational Therapist
  • Maintain timely, accurate documentation to support quality care and reimbursement standards
  • Collaborate with interdisciplinary team members and facility staff to support positive patient outcomes
Requirements:

What You Bring

  • Graduate of an accredited Occupational Therapy Assistant program
  • Current Occupational Therapy Assistant license (or eligibility for licensure) in applicable state
  • Experience in skilled nursing, long-term care, or post-acute rehabilitation preferred
  • Strong communication, organization, and clinical reasoning skills
  • Commitment to patient-centered care and professional standards
